Description:
3 Credits This course explores the history of the Christian Church from era of the Reformation through the present, with special attention paid to broad movements which continue to impact the religious scene in much of the world, but especially in North America. Extensive readings in original documents will facilitate an ability to grasp the thought and importance of various figures as well as build critical thinking skills associated with the study of History.
